Am an SC candidate. How many marks should I get to get mbbs

MBBS seats are fileld at 2 levels; All India Counselling and State Counselling. Now All India Quota has 15% of seats allotted from State GMCs, Deemed/Central Universities and IP Quota of ESIC Medical Colleges. State Counselling has 85% of GMCs, Private Medical College seats. Now cut offs for each College, each State vary at All India Quota level and State Quota level. For example, if you belong to West Bengal, Tripura, Karnataka, the cut offs for SC Category will be relatively lesser than when compared to States like Tamilnadu, Delhi, AP, Rajasthan, HP, Bihar, etc. And cut offs change every year depending on the no.of Candidates appearing for the exam, no.of Candidates qualified, top NEET score and difficulty of the exam. Considering all these factors, your target should be nothing less than 550.
